Thursday, August 24, 2006

Apotheosis of Saint Louis

This statue, the Apotheosis of Saint Louis, was the symbol of the City of Saint Louis before the completion of the Gateway Arch in 1966.

The feast day for Saint Louis IX, King of France, is August 25th.

The statue sits in front of the Saint Louis Art Museum.

No comments:

Post a Comment